A. Purpose
To create a binary hic format file containing contact matrices at different resolutions and normalized by different methods from a text file describing mapped Hi-C reads

C. Output
A binary .hic file containing contact matrices
D. Running
Access the function from the menu toolbar: 2D-Functions/Convert to HiC
